"Dead Like Me" (2003): Season 2: Episode 15 -- Halloween is a busy day for the Reapers as a serial killer stalks the city.
"Dead Like Me" (2003): Season 2: Episode 14 -- George finds out that her mother was in Happy Time looking for her file.
"Dead Like Me" (2003): Season 2: Episode 13 -- George regrets the things she didn't accomplish in her life, while Mason prepares to move on in the afterlife.  Meanwhile, Reggie stays home alone.
"Dead Like Me" (2003): Season 2: Episode 12 -- Ray and Mason fight for Daisy's affection, and George must persuade an old lady that she has really died.
"Dead Like Me" (2003): Season 2: Episode 11 -- When George tries to pass herself off as the relative of a homeless man, she finds herself more involved in his death than she planned.

This program is only like 6 Feet Under in that it deals with death. The rest is totally different. The characters are believable, sad, and sometimes stereotypes, but what show doesn't use stereotypes?? The cast is great, I wish they would use the Roxy character in their story lines more. Actually, this program deals more with life and how to live while you're alive than with death. The deaths are always wildly improbable, but then again, if you watch the news people die in weird ways every day. The music is appropriately atmospheric and thoughtful. The story lines are always a mix of sad, inspiring, and philosophical. These characters learn something and grow with each episode. An excellent show all around.
